Package: expect-tcl8.3
Version: 5.43.0-4

If you run expect without /proc mounted, it'll segfault which isn't
overly helpful - it could at least tell you why it couldn't work and
exit gracefully.

readlink("/proc/self/fd/5", 0x80612f0, 4095) = -1 ENOENT (No such file or 
directory)
--- SIGSEGV (Segmentation fault) @ 0 (0) ---
+++ killed by SIGSEGV (core dumped) +++
